Ferocious

adjective
/fəˈroʊ.ʃəs/

Meaning

savagely fierce, cruel, or violent; extremely aggressive
savagely fierce, intense, or violent

Example Sentences

The ferocious storm destroyed many houses in the coastal area.

The tiger gave a ferocious roar.

Synonyms

fierce, savage, brutal, vicious, violent, intense
